style: Add bindings for ArcSlice and ThinArc, and use them to reduce copies of SVG path data.
As I said over bug 1549593, the eventual goal is to use ArcSlice in all inherited properties. But this seemed like a good first candidate that doesn't require me to move around a lot more code, since we were already using cbindgen for the path commands.
